使用自然语言处理和用户反馈计算独立于网络的器具控制的系统技术方案

技术编号:38469784 阅读:11 留言:0更新日期:2023-08-11 14:46
提供了一种用于使用自然语言处理和用户反馈计算独立于网络的器具控制的装置、方法和系统。特别地,该系统可以包括可以与用户对接的智能前端(例如,通信适配器)和被配置成将命令发射到该器具的电子控制器。该通信适配器可以包括具有自然语言理解和/或自然语言处理能力的人工智能模块,其中,该模块可以从该用户接收听觉输入并且向该用户提供听觉反馈,以允许对该器具进行基于声音的控制。该前端系统可以进一步被配置成在本地存储声音识别数据和/或自然语言处理数据,使得即使不存在与其他计算系统的网络连接,该声音控制也可以继续工作。以这种方式,该系统可以提供一种有效的方式来向器具提供基于声音的控制功能。式来向器具提供基于声音的控制功能。式来向器具提供基于声音的控制功能。

【技术实现步骤摘要】
【国外来华专利技术】使用自然语言处理和用户反馈计算独立于网络的器具控制的系统


[0001]本披露内容包含一种用于独立于网络而使用自然语言处理和用户反馈进行器具控制的装置、方法和系统。

技术介绍

[0002]需要一种用于控制器具的独立于网络的方法。

技术实现思路

[0003]下面提出了本专利技术的一个或多个实施例的简化概要,以提供对这种实施例的基本理解。该概要不是对所有设想的实施例的广泛概述,并且既非旨在标识所有实施例的关键元素或决定性元素亦非界定任何或所有实施例的范围。该概要的唯一目的是以简化的形式呈现一个或多个实施例的一些概念,作为稍后呈现的更详细的描述的序言。
[0004]提供了一种用于使用自然语言处理和用户反馈计算独立于网络的器具控制的装置、方法和系统。特别地,该系统可以包括可以与用户对接的智能前端(例如,通信适配器)和被配置成将命令发射到该器具的电子控制器。该通信适配器可以包括具有自然语言理解和/或自然语言处理能力的人工智能模块,其中,该模块可以从该用户接收听觉输入并且向该用户提供听觉反馈,以允许对该器具进行基于声音的控制。在本文所披露的实施例中的一些或所有中,该前端系统可以进一步被配置成在本地存储声音识别数据和/或自然语言处理数据,使得即使不存在与其他计算系统的网络连接,该声音控制也可以继续工作。以这种方式,该系统可以提供一种有效的方式来向器具提供基于声音的控制功能。
[0005]本文所描述的装置、方法和系统可以包括这些实施例中的任何一个实施例的附加实施例和/或方面,比如下文所描述的任何单一实施例和/或方面或实施例和/或方面的任何组合,和/或结合本文其他地方所描述的一个或多个其他装置、方法或系统。
[0006]第一实施例提供了一种用于独立于网络而使用自然语言处理和用户反馈进行器具控制的通信适配器装置。该装置可以包括存储器设备,该存储器设备具有存储在其上的计算机可读程序代码;连接器,该连接器被结构化为可操作地将该装置连接到器具的器具控制器;通信设备;以及处理设备,该处理设备可操作地耦合到该存储器设备和该通信设备。该处理设备可以被配置成执行该计算机可读程序代码以:从用户接收用以控制该器具的声音命令;使用自然语言理解(“NLU”)模块解析该声音命令;将该声音命令转换成一组符号,其中,该组符号与该器具的器具界面上的一组界面元素相对应;将这些符号发射到该器具的器具控制器;以及基于这些符号,通过该器具的器具控制器控制该器具。
[0007]在第一实施例的第一方面中,该声音命令包括改变该器具的配置的请求,其中,解析该声音命令包括识别与改变该器具的配置的该请求相关联的一个或多个参数,并且其中,将该声音命令转换成一组符号包括基于该一个或多个参数选择一个或多个符号。
[0008]在第一实施例的第二方面中,单独或与第一实施例的第一方面组合,转换该声音
命令进一步包括:访问符号数据库,该符号数据库包括与一个或多个器具相关联的一个或多个条目,其中,该一个或多个条目中的每个条目包括与该器具的一个或多个功能相关联的一个或多个符号;识别该一个或多个条目内的一组条目,其中,该组条目与该器具相关联;识别与该器具相关联并且与该声音命令相对应的符号序列;以及基于该符号数据库内的该一个或多个条目生成该符号序列。
[0009]在第一实施例的第三方面中,单独或与第一实施例的第一和第二方面中的一个或多个组合,该声音命令包括用户定义的自定义命令,其中,解析该声音命令包括从该声音命令中检测该用户定义的自定义命令,并且其中,该符号序列与该用户定义的自定义命令相关联。
[0010]在第一实施例的第四方面中,单独或与第一实施例的第一至第三方面中的一个或多个组合,接收该声音命令进一步包括检测该用户已经说出与该器具相关联的唤醒词。
[0011]在第一实施例的第五方面中,单独或与第一实施例的第一至第四方面中的一个或多个组合,该计算机可读程序代码进一步使该处理设备进行以下操作:向该用户输出听觉确认请求,其中,该听觉确认请求提示该用户确认该声音命令;以及从该用户接收听觉确认,其中,该听觉确认确认该声音命令。
[0012]在第一实施例的第六方面中,单独或与第一实施例的第一至第五方面中的一个或多个组合,该计算机可读程序代码进一步使该处理设备发起监督学习过程,该监督学习过程包括:提示该用户进行关于控制该器具的结果的反馈;从该用户接收关于控制该器具的结果的听觉反馈;以及基于该听觉反馈,使用人工智能(“AI”)模块调整与该器具相关联的一个或多个预定义设置。
[0013]第二实施例提供了一种用于独立于网络而使用自然语言处理和用户反馈进行器具控制的计算机实施的方法,该计算机实施的方法包括:使用通信地耦合到器具的器具控制器的通信适配器装置从用户接收用以控制该器具的声音命令;使用自然语言理解(“NLU”)模块解析该声音命令;使用该NLU模块将该声音命令转换成一组符号,其中,该组符号与该器具的器具界面上的一组界面元素相对应;将这些符号发射到该器具的器具控制器;以及基于这些符号,通过该器具的器具控制器控制该器具。
[0014]在第二实施例的第一方面中,该声音命令包括改变该器具的配置的请求,其中,解析该声音命令包括识别与改变该器具的配置的该请求相关联的一个或多个参数,并且其中,将该声音命令转换成一组符号包括基于该一个或多个参数选择一个或多个符号。
[0015]在第二实施例的第二方面中,单独或与第二实施例的第一方面组合,转换该声音命令进一步包括:访问符号数据库,该符号数据库包括与一个或多个器具相关联的一个或多个条目,其中,该一个或多个条目中的每个条目包括与该器具的一个或多个功能相关联的一个或多个符号;识别该一个或多个条目内的一组条目,其中,该组条目与该器具相关联;识别与该器具相关联并且与该声音命令相对应的符号序列;以及基于该符号数据库内的该一个或多个条目生成该符号序列。
[0016]在第二实施例的第三方面中,单独或与第二实施例的第一和第二方面中的一个或多个组合,该声音命令包括用户定义的自定义命令,其中,解析该声音命令包括从该声音命令中检测该用户定义的自定义命令,并且其中,该符号序列与该用户定义的自定义命令相关联。
[0017]在第二实施例的第四方面中,单独或与第二实施例的第一至第三方面中的一个或多个组合,接收该声音命令进一步包括检测该用户已经说出与该器具相关联的唤醒词。
[0018]在第二实施例的第五方面中,单独或与第二实施例的第一至第四方面中的一个或多个组合,该计算机实施的方法进一步包括:向该用户输出听觉确认请求,其中,该听觉确认请求提示该用户确认该声音命令;以及从该用户接收听觉确认,其中,该听觉确认确认该声音命令。
[0019]第三实施例提供了一种使用自然语言处理和用户反馈的具有集成的独立于网络的器具控制功能的器具。该器具可以包括器具界面;器具控制器,该器具控制器可操作地耦合到该器具界面;以及通信适配器装置,该通信适配器装置通信地耦合到该器具控制器,其中,该装置包括:处理器;通信接口;以及存储器,该存储本文档来自技高网
...

【技术保护点】

【技术特征摘要】
【国外来华专利技术】1.一种用于独立于网络而使用自然语言处理和用户反馈进行器具控制的通信适配器装置,该装置包括:存储器设备,该存储器设备在其上存储有计算机可读程序代码;连接器,该连接器被结构化为可操作地将该装置连接到器具的器具控制器;通信设备;以及处理设备,该处理设备可操作地耦合到该存储器设备和该通信设备,其中,该处理设备被配置成执行该计算机可读程序代码以:从用户接收用以控制该器具的声音命令;使用自然语言理解(“NLU”)模块解析该声音命令;将该声音命令转换成一组符号,其中,该组符号与该器具的器具界面上的一组界面元素相对应;将这些符号发射到该器具的器具控制器;并且基于这些符号,通过该器具的器具控制器控制该器具。2.如权利要求1所述的通信适配器装置,其中,该声音命令包括改变该器具的配置的请求,其中,解析该声音命令包括识别与改变该器具的配置的该请求相关联的一个或多个参数,并且其中,将该声音命令转换成一组符号包括基于该一个或多个参数选择一个或多个符号。3.如权利要求1或2所述的通信适配器装置,其中,转换该声音命令进一步包括:访问符号数据库,该符号数据库包括与一个或多个器具相关联的一个或多个条目,其中,该一个或多个条目中的每个条目包括与该器具的一个或多个功能相关联的一个或多个符号;识别该一个或多个条目内的一组条目,其中,该组条目与该器具相关联;识别与该器具相关联并且与该声音命令相对应的符号序列;并且基于该符号数据库内的该一个或多个条目生成该符号序列。4.如权利要求3所述的通信适配器装置,其中,该声音命令包括用户定义的自定义命令,其中,解析该声音命令包括从该声音命令中检测该用户定义的自定义命令,并且其中,该符号序列与该用户定义的自定义命令相关联。5.如权利要求1至4中任一项所述的通信适配器装置,其中,接收该声音命令进一步包括检测该用户已经说出与该器具相关联的唤醒词。6.如权利要求1至5中任一项所述的通信适配器装置,其中,该计算机可读程序代码进一步使该处理设备进行以下操作:向该用户输出听觉确认请求,其中,该听觉确认请求提示该用户确认该声音命令;并且从该用户接收听觉确认,其中,该听觉确认确认该声音命令。7.如权利要求1至6中任一项所述的通信适配器装置,其中,该计算机可读程序代码进一步使该处理设备发起监督学习过程,该监督学习过程包括:提示该用户提供关于控制该器具的结果的反馈;从该用户接收关于控制该器具的结果的听觉反馈;以及基于该听觉反馈,使用人工智能(“AI”)模块调整与该器具相关联的一个或多个预定义设置。
8.一种用于独立于网络而使用自然语言处理和用户反馈进行器具控制的计算机实施的方法,该计算机实施的方法包括:使用通信地耦合到器具的器具控制器的通信适配器装置从用户接收用以控制该器具的声音命令;使用自然语言理解(“NLU”)模块解析该声音命令;使用该NLU模块将该声音命令转换成一组符号,其中,该组符号与该器具的器具界面上的一组界面元素相对应;将这些符号发射到该器具的器具控制器;以及基于这些符号,通过该器具的器具控制器控制该器具。9.如权利要求8所述的计算机实施的方法,其中,该声音命令包括改变该器具的配置的请求,其中,解析该声音命令包括识别与改变该器具的配置的该请求相关联的一个或多个参数,并且其中,将该声音命令转换成一组符号包括基于该一个或多个参数选择一个或多个符号。10.如权利要求8或9所述的计算机实施的方法,其中,转换该声音命令进一步包括:访问符号数据库,该符号数据库包括与一个或多个器具相关联...

【专利技术属性】
技术研发人员:约翰
申请(专利权)人:伊莱克斯家用产品公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1